-----BEGIN PGP SIGNED MESSAGE----- Hash: SHA1 Hi, I've been trying to build kdebase-20020905 on Solaris and I've run into a couple of problems. The first one is when trying to link klocaldomainurifilterhelper. There are undefined references to gethostbyname. I was able to work around this by adding -lnsl to the LDFLAGS. Someone might want to test for the gethostbyname and automatically add it to the list of libraries in autoconf. The other problem, which I so far can't fix, is when trying to link konsole_grantpty I get an undefined reference to revoke(). I don't know where this one is. Can anyone point me in the right direction?
